wordmark
ˈwɜːrdˌmɑrk
Definition Synonyms

Definition of wordmark - Reverso English Dictionary

Noun

brandingTECH.distinct text-only typographic treatment of the name of a company or productTECH.
  • The company's wordmark is easily recognizable and stands out in their branding.
  • The new wordmark was unveiled at the product launch.
  • Their wordmark has become iconic in the tech industry.
